CVE-2004-1461
CVE-2004-1461 describes an authentication bypass vulnerability in Cisco Secure Access Control Server (ACS) versions 3.2(3) and earlier. This flaw allows remote, unauthenticated attackers to gain unauthorized access to the ACS GUI by connecting to a randomly generated TCP port that is opened during a user authentication attempt. With a CVSS score of 7.5, this vulnerability is considered highly severe, enabling attackers to achieve partial confidentiality, integrity, and availability impact with low attack complexity.
